Job title: GSD Global Support Tech Generalist, English/Portuguese Required, Employee IT Support in Riverton, UT at The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ints

Company: The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ints

Job description: Job Category: IT - Information TechnologyJob Description:We help others come unto Christ by serving members, leaders, and employees globally in a simple and efficient way. The Global Tech Support Generalist supports a wide range of desktops, laptops, tablets, smartphones, software, operating systems, and policies and procedures for The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ints. Serving as the initial point of contact, this role gathers and analyzes information about the user's issue to answer basic to intermediate questions about hardware, installation, operation, configuration, policies, procedures, and usage of assigned products to determine the best way to resolve their problem. The person in this role is expected to respond to customer inquiries in an accurate and timely manner using all forms of communication including phone, email, and electronic messages.Learn more about the GSD !This is a full-time (40-hour/week) position. Under current hybrid working arrangements, the person in this position is required to work in our Riverton office once a week (as designated by division) or more depending on business needs; therefore must live close.Responsibilities:

Acts as initial point of contact for customers via telephone, email, or live chat to provide technical support of hardware, systems, sub-systems, applications and/or policies and procedures
Provides technical support of hardware, systems, sub-systems and/or applications
Assists with navigating around application menus, may be required to remote into customer's computer
Troubleshoot network connectivity issues, working with remote employees on a corporate or Local Unit network
Develops and sustains a productive customer relationship, making the customer and their needs a primary focus
Offers alternative solutions where appropriate
Records all customer contact information in CRM system
Escalates more complex problems to the Global Tech Support Specialist when appropriate
Performs work under general supervision
Qualifications:

High School Diploma or equivalent required
Associate degree or technical institute degree/certificate in Computer Science or Information Systems preferred
0 to 2 years previous computer technical support
Fluency reading, writing, and speaking English and Portuguese required
Strong knowledge of computer hardware, Church meetinghouse technology, network troubleshooting, including connectivity issues, locating IP or TCP/IP addresses, VPN software, supporting remote users
Understanding of Active Directory to unlock and reset passwords
Proficient with troubleshooting all Windows Operating systems
Ability to communicate clearly and professionally, both verbally and in writing
Outstanding customer skills, with the ability to empathize and professionally troubleshoot and resolve customer issues
